Why New Home Fixed Pricing Is Such A Paradox
If there is one thing Realtors are not trained to do, is sell a resale for the price it is listed. They are trained to negotiate real estate sales prices, and the fact that the base sales price of a new home is fixed, is a serious deterrent to them farming for new home shoppers, much less learning how to convert renovation-resistant resale shoppers to new homes, which about 40 per cent of last years new homes buyers did, according to the National Association of Realtors.
